See the exterior of the 2025 Porsche Taycan 4 from every angle. The Porsche Taycan 4 was a new model for 2025, conferring dual-motor all-wheel drive onto the base model of Porsche's electric sedan. The Porsche Taycan 4 uses two electric motors to produce 429 horsepower and 449 pound-feet of torque.
At the test track, we recorded a 4.0-second sprint to 60, besting Porsche's own estimate by 0.4 second. Even with a two-speed transmission in the rear, on-ramp squirts prove quick; accelerating from 30 to 50 only takes 1.6 seconds.
The EPA estimates a 294-mile range, but considering a Taycan 4S (estimate: 295 miles) managed 330 miles on our highway test, we expect the Taycan 4 to exceed its federal estimate too. Even the base AWD Taycan can take a corner, gripping our skidpad with a solid 0.96 g of lateral stick.
